CVE-2026-27459: CWE-120: Buffer Copy without Checking Size of Input ('Classic Buffer Overflow') in pyca pyopenssl
pyOpenSSL is a Python wrapper around the OpenSSL library. Starting in version 22.0.0 and prior to version 26.0.0, if a user provided callback to `set_cookie_generate_callback` returned a cookie value greater than 256 bytes, pyOpenSSL would overflow an OpenSSL provided buffer. Starting in version 26.0.0, cookie values that are too long are now rejected.
AI Analysis
Technical Summary
CVE-2026-27459 is a security vulnerability in the pyOpenSSL component used by Red Hat Update Infrastructure 4, involving a DTLS cookie callback buffer overflow (CWE-120). This vulnerability can be exploited remotely without privileges or user interaction but requires high attack complexity. The flaw impacts confidentiality, integrity, and availability. Red Hat has released an important security update in RHUI 4.11.4 that resolves this issue by updating the pyOpenSSL package. The fix requires applying the update, rerunning the rhui-installer on the RHUI node, and reinstalling CDS nodes as per Red Hat's documentation.
Potential Impact
The vulnerability allows remote attackers to potentially cause a buffer overflow in the DTLS cookie callback function within pyOpenSSL, which could lead to compromise of confidentiality, integrity, and availability of the affected system. The CVSS vector indicates no privileges or user interaction are required, but the attack complexity is high. This could result in significant security impact if exploited.
Mitigation Recommendations
A security update is available in Red Hat Update Infrastructure version 4.11.4 that addresses this vulnerability by updating the pyOpenSSL package. Users should apply this update and ensure all previously released errata are applied. Additionally, it is necessary to rerun the rhui-installer on the RHUI node and reinstall the CDS nodes as described in the Red Hat Update Infrastructure documentation for the fix to take effect. Refer to Red Hat advisory RHSA-2026:10754 and official documentation for detailed upgrade instructions.
